Feminist explorations of Value: From informal traders to global finance capital

Project years: 2016 – 2020

The thesis relies upon theoretical and empirical resources to explore the concept of value. Theoretical frameworks are rooted in Marxist perspectives and grounded in the field of feminist political economy. The empirical section of this thesis delves into the working lives of neighbourhood traders in Delhi, India. After the first round of fieldwork, conducted between December 2017 and February 2018, it became apparent that while they remain within the informal sector, they are also deeply embedded within the fast-changing paradigm of finance capital through self-help groups and micro-finance. In addition, the recent drive of the Indian state to demonetize and construct a cashless economy poses new challenges to the everyday working lives of neighbourhood traders.
